Monday’s (10/26) Contra Costa Times (California) reports, “Singer-songwriter Rufus Wainwright, who was to have his San Francisco Symphony-commissioned song cycle, ‘Five Shakespeare Sonnets,’ premiere at Davies Hall in April, has postponed, due to scheduling conflicts. Tony and Grammy-winning singer/composer Duncan Sheik will replace him on the April 7-10 set of concerts, performing the world premiere of a song suite from his new work, ‘Whisper House,’ with the orchestra. ‘Whisper House,’ the follow-up to Sheik’s Broadway hit ‘Spring Awakening,’ was cowritten with Kyle Jarrow and will premiere as a theatrical work at the Globe Theater in San Diego in January. The S.F. Symphony has commissioned the orchestration of the song suite from it.”
